SBL Agnus Castus 1M Liquid is a homeopathic dilution prepared from the ripe berries of the Chaste Tree, also known as Vitex agnus castus. This formulation is often indicated for individuals experiencing concerns related to reproductive health and mental despondency. It is suggested for addressing issues in both men and women, particularly those arising from hormonal imbalances or general debility.
Derived from Chaste Tree: This homeopathic preparation is formulated from the ripe berries of the Vitex agnus castus plant. Hormonal Balance Support: It is traditionally used to address concerns associated with hormonal fluctuations in both men and women. Addresses Male Health Concerns: Indicated for issues such as low sexual desire and diminished physical vitality. Supports Female Reproductive Health: Used for managing menstrual irregularities and concerns like suppressed lactation. Mental and Emotional Well-being: This dilution may assist with feelings of sadness, forgetfulness, and lack of motivation.
Q: What is SBL Agnus Castus 1M primarily used for in homeopathy?
A: Agnus Castus is a homeopathic dilution made from the Chaste Tree. It is often used for concerns related to sexual and reproductive health in both men and women, such as low libido, and may also be indicated for mental despondency and forgetfulness.
Q: How should I take this homeopathic dilution?
A: The general recommendation is to take 3-5 drops diluted in half a cup of water, two to three times a day. However, the dosage, frequency, and potency depend on the individual's condition, so it is advisable to follow the directions of a homeopathic practitioner.
Q: Are there any known side effects with this product?
A: Homeopathic dilutions are generally considered safe. However, it is recommended to use this product under medical supervision. If you experience any adverse reactions, you should stop using it and consult a healthcare professional.
Q: Can this dilution be taken along with allopathic medicines?
A: Yes, homeopathic medicines can generally be taken along with allopathic medicines. It is still prudent to keep your healthcare provider informed about all the medications and supplements you are taking.
Q: Who should consider using Agnus Castus 1M?
A: This dilution is often considered for individuals experiencing issues like diminished sexual vitality, mental depression, and forgetfulness. It is suited for both men and women facing certain reproductive or hormonal health concerns. A consultation with a homeopath is recommended for proper evaluation.

Take 3-5 drops of the dilution in half a cup of water, two to three times a day, or as directed by a healthcare professional. It is advisable to maintain a gap of at least half an hour between the consumption of the medicine and any food, drink, or other medications.
Read the label carefully before use. It is recommended to use this product under medical supervision. Keep the medicine out of the reach of children. Store in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ight. Avoid consuming alcohol while on this medication. If you are pregnant or breastfeeding, consult a healthcare provider before use. Avoid any strong smells in the mouth, such as coffee, mint, or garlic, when taking the medicine.
Common Name: Chaste Tree. Active Ingredient: The primary ingredient is an extract from the berries of Vitex agnus castus. Interactions: Homeopathic remedies can often be taken alongside other forms of medication, but it is prudent to consult your physician to avoid potential interactions.
